Report for Southwest Pass (Louisiana) - 1927
| General |
| District: | 8th |
| Inspector: | Assistant Lighthouse Engineer |
| Location: | On W side of SW Pass of Mississippi River, 4.5 miles above entrance |
| Date of Report: | 08/29/1927 |
| Latitude: | 28° 58' 10" |
| Longitude: | 89° 23' 25" |

| Means Used for Support of Lantern: | Iron tower skeleton frame |
| Number of Separate Lights: | 8 |
| First Built or Established: | 1831 |
| Last Rebuilt, Repaired, or Renovated: | 1916 |
| Condition at This Date: | |
| Shape of Tower in Plan: | |
| Form of Tower: | |
| Height from Base to Ventilator Ball: | |
| Height of Focal Plane Above Mean High Water: | 124' |
| Background of Lighthouse as Seen from Sea: | Marsh |
| Color of Tower: | Brown |
| Color of Tower/ How Produced: | Paint |
| Tower Connection: | Detached |
| Object of Navigation: | Primary seacoast light |
| Building Materials: | Iron |

| Illuminating Apparatus |
| Kind of Apparatus: | |
| Intensity in Candles: | 80,000 |
| Name of Maker: | L. Sautter & Co., Paris |
| Year Made: | Not known |
| Marks and Number: | L. Sautter & Co., Paris |
| Order of Apparatus: | 1st |
| Inside Diameter: | 6' 1.5" |
| Light Characteristic: | |
| Time of Revolution: | |
| Flash Interval: | |
| Duration of Flash: | |
| Arc of Each Fixed Part: | |
| Number of Panels: | 8 |
| Number of Flash Panels: | None |
| Arc of Each: | |
| Number of Elements in Central Drum: | 17 |
| Number of Prisms Above Center Drum: | 13 fixed |
| Number of Prisms Below Center Drum: | 6 fixed |
| Does Apparatus Revolve?: | False |
| Is There a Revolving Belt?: | False |
| Revolving Panels: | |
| How Flash is Produced: | By electric motor flasher |
| Number of Vertical Elements Panel: | |
| Fixed Lens Covered: | |
| Pedestal: | Round hollow cast iron |
| Service Table: | |
| Draft Tube Description: | 5" diam. iron connected to damper tube |
